      Have you thought of some sort of incentive system? While I haven't been consistent with it in a few years, we had a reward system where I would give out "bucks" (fake money) for good attitudes, doing their best, etc. At the end of the week, they could cash in for little dollar store finds or extra screen time. It worked great for my more unmotivated learners!

    Another one is I have switched to having my husband out my two year old to bed after family time and then I can carve out an hour in the evening for some quiet focused work with my older kids. They love for me to read our Sonlight or even do our morning time type learning if we didn’t get to it.
    I also take some of our books to work on during appointments like the never ending orthodontist and OT appts. And we do utilize car school if there is an audio of any book we are reading or a good podcast or math facts songs.
